Block

#16,589,491
Block Number
16,589,491 @ 10/04/2023, 11:34:40
Status
Finalized
ID
0x00fd22b3e6e7294bb05f578a3e1effcaad950815d48db38263497ac3f260d56e
Transactions
Gas Used
344704/30000000 (1.15% Used)
Total Score
1,617,893,106 (+99)
Rewards
1.51 VTHO